Subject: Cut-over complete — Queuefall retirement

Team,

The homegrown job queue (Queuefall) was replaced by the managed Brightspool broker last night. All producers were drained, backlog verified at zero, and consumers re-pointed during the 02:00 window. No jobs were lost; dedup keys matched across both systems. For the security review, the post-cut-over broker settings now in effect are as follows.

config for yahof-tajop:
zorath:
  pin: 7493
  metrics_host: metrics.zorath.tolvaqsys.internal
  tenant: praiel
  seal: seal_fd9cd4f1

### Action Item 5: Automate contrast checks

The Duskpane audit found 31 components in the Wrenfield dashboard failing minimum contrast ratios, mostly in the dark theme. We will add automated contrast checks to the CI pipeline so regressions block merges rather than surfacing in quarterly audits. Until automation lands, on-call should manually verify any theme-token change before deploy. The failing component list and remediation checklist are on the internal page below.

runbook for tagug-hafog: https://jira.lumiclabs.internal/projects/pages/pages/9773c0d8

The tax-rate lookup cache in the Breva checkout service worries me. Entries are keyed only by region code, so a stale or poisoned entry would apply the wrong rate to every order in that region until expiry. Please verify: TTLs are short enough to bound exposure, negative lookups aren't cached, and the refresh path revalidates against the signed rate feed rather than trusting upstream blindly. Also confirm eviction is size-bounded so an attacker can't churn the keyspace. Current cache settings for review:

limits module of yagaf-yajef:
RATE_LIMITS = {
    "novwyn": 950,
    "wenath": 428,
    "prawyn": 413,
    "gorvan": 539,
    "praael": 870,
    "drumir": 113,
    "gordor": 439,
}